TY - JOUR PY - 1999// TI - The upper extremity trauma patient JO - Hand clinics A1 - McAuliffe, J. A. SP - 187 EP - 91, vii VL - 15 IS - 2 N2 - Trauma patients are predominantly young men. Urban trauma patients frequently are uninsured, and often are victims of intentionally inflicted penetrating injury, usually caused by firearms. Substance use is a common underlying factor in both urban and rural trauma. This article introduces urban and rural patients. It discusses their past medical and social histories, which are required to help the decision-making process when treating these patients.
